Essential Oils: The Purest Form of Fragrance

Essential oils are extracted directly from flowers, roots, leaves, resins, barks, and natural sources. These oils are the most unadulterated form of fragrance and retain the true natural aroma.

Common essential oils include:

  • Rose Oil
  • Lavender Oil
  • Jasmine
  • Sandalwood
  • Patchouli
  • Citrus Oils

Why essential oils matter:

  • 100% natural
  • Long-lasting and deep
  • No synthetic chemical mixing
  • Ideal for sensitive skin

Their extraction methods—steam distillation, cold pressing, or resin tapping—make them more premium and rich in aroma.

What Are Chemical Fragrances?

Chemical or synthetic fragrances are made from lab-developed aromatic molecules. Modern perfumery heavily depends on these compounds because they allow perfumers to create unique, stable, and long-lasting scents at affordable prices.

Characteristics of Chemical Fragrance:

  • Strong projection
  • Long-lasting
  • Cheaper compared to pure oils
  • Widely used in designer brands
  • Allow endless blending options

However, people with sensitive skin may experience irritation if the fragrance has high chemical concentration.

1. Chanel No. 5 – The Timeless Classic

Fragrance Family: Floral Aldehydic
Launched: 1921
Perfumer: Ernest Beaux

Chanel No. 5 is not just a fragrance—it is a cultural symbol. It was the world’s first major perfume to use synthetic aldehydes, which gave it an airy, sparkling, abstract floral effect that no other perfume had at that time.

Notes Breakdown

  • Top Notes: Aldehydes, Neroli, Ylang-Ylang
  • Middle Notes: Rose, Jasmine, Orris
  • Base Notes: Vetiver, Sandalwood, Amber, Vanilla

Personality Match

Elegance, maturity, sophistication.
Perfect for women who carry a timeless charm.

Longevity & Projection

Long-lasting with a moderate-to-strong sillage.

Best Time to Wear

Evenings, special events, celebrations.

Why Iconic?

Because Marilyn Monroe said she wore “nothing but a few drops of Chanel No. 5” while sleeping—and the world changed forever.

4. Maison Francis Kurkdjian Baccarat Rouge 540 – A Luxury Sensation

Fragrance Family: Amber Woody
Launched: 2015
Perfumer: Francis Kurkdjian

This is one of the most recognizable niche fragrances in the world. Known for its sweet, airy, woody, and crystal-like aura, it makes a bold statement.

Notes Breakdown

  • Top Notes: Saffron
  • Middle Notes: Amberwood, Ambergris
  • Base Notes: Fir Resin, Cedar

Personality Match

Bold, confident, luxury lovers.

Longevity

Extremely long-lasting (up to 12–15 hours).

Best Time to Wear

Evening parties, night events, winters.

Why Iconic?

People can recognize its scent from a distance—it has a unique signature trail.

How to Choose the Right Fragrance Online

Choosing the right scent online can be tricky, but with the right strategy, it becomes smooth and accurate.

1. Understand the Notes

Fragrances are made of three layers:

  • Top Notes – First impression
  • Middle Notes (Heart Notes) – Real identity
  • Base Notes – Long-lasting foundation

2. Read Reviews and Longevity Reports

Before you Buy Online Fragrance, check:

  • Longevity (how long it lasts)
  • Projection (how far it spreads)
  • Authenticity reviews

3. Choose According to Skin Type

Dry skin holds fragrance less → choose strong base notes
Oily skin holds fragrance more → choose lighter notes

4. Seasonal Selection

Summer → Citrus, Fresh, Aquatic
Winter → Woody, Amber, Oriental
All Seasons → Floral Musk, Light Gourmand

Famous Fragrance Places in India

1. Kannauj, Uttar Pradesh – The Perfume Capital of India

Known for traditional attars:

  • Rose
  • Kewra
  • Khus
  • Jasmine
  • Mitti attar (rain-soaked earth fragrance)

2. Rajasthan – Jaipur, Pushkar, Udaipur

Royal essential oils, heritage attars, and artisanal perfumes.

3. Mumbai & Delhi

Home to international fragrance boutiques and niche perfume studios.

4. Kerala

Ayurvedic oil extraction centers producing sandalwood, cardamom, and natural oils.
